[Bug 251626] math/py-numpy: Update to 1.20.3 (compatible with Python 3.9)

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=251626

--- Comment #37 from Thierry Thomas  ---
(In reply to Kubilay Kocak from comment #36)

Kubilay,

As much as I can admit the usage of autoplist for lazy porting of a minor port
which installs 5 or 6 files, for a port as important as Numpy, I don't
understand it , and IMHO it would be a mistake, especially if you have to patch
it in order to fix autoplist!

- a static plist allows you to simply answer the question "which port installs
this particular file?" with a grep even if not installed;

- during an upgrade, this is easy to see if some important files are missing
due to an unoticed error.

For example, the case reported by Antoine in Comment 35 (optimized files
missing with Python-3.7) would not even have been noticed with an autoplist!

-- 
You are receiving this mail because:
You are the assignee for the bug.
You are on the CC list for the bug.


[Bug 251626] math/py-numpy: Update to 1.20.3 (compatible with Python 3.9)

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=251626

--- Comment #38 from Antoine Brodin  ---
(In reply to Thierry Thomas from comment #35)
I think that the plist issue is due to %%PYTHON_EXT_SUFFIX%% being used instead
of cpython-%%PYTHON_SUFFIX%% in pyc lines

( %%PYTHON_EXT_SUFFIX%% should only be used in .so lines )

-- 
You are receiving this mail because:
You are on the CC list for the bug.
You are the assignee for the bug.


[Bug 256187] [NEW-PORT] www/py-django-ckeditor: Django ckeditor version 6

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256187

Mark Linimon  changed:

   What|Removed |Added

Summary|[NEW-PORT]  |[NEW-PORT]
   |www/py-django-ckeditor  |www/py-django-ckeditor:
   ||Django ckeditor version 6

--- Comment #1 from Mark Linimon  ---
^Triage: fix Summary.

Note to submitter: the pkg-descr is kind of sparse.  To me, it seems to assume
that I already know what the package does.

-- 
You are receiving this mail because:
You are on the CC list for the bug.


FreeBSD ports you maintain which are out of date

2021-06-02 Thread portscout
Dear port maintainer,

The portscout new distfile checker has detected that one or more of your
ports appears to be out of date. Please take the opportunity to check
each of the ports listed below, and if possible and appropriate,
submit/commit an update. If any ports have already been updated, you can
safely ignore the entry.

You will not be e-mailed again for any of the port/version combinations
below.

Full details can be found at the following URL:
http://portscout.freebsd.org/pyt...@freebsd.org.html


Port| Current version | New version
+-+
security/py-acme| 1.15.0  | 1.16.0
+-+
security/py-certbot | 1.15.0  | 1.16.0
+-+
security/py-certbot-apache  |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-cloudflare  |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-cloudxns| 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-digitalocean| 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-dnsimple| 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-dnsmadeeasy |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-gehirn  |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-google  |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-linode  |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-luadns  |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-nsone   |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-ovh |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-rfc2136 |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-route53 | 1.15.0  | 1.16.0
+-+
security/py-certbot-dns-sakuracloud | 1.15.0  | 1.16.0
+-+
security/py-certbot-nginx   | 1.15.0  | 1.16.0
+-+


If any of the above results are invalid, please check the following page
for details on how to improve portscout's detection and selection of
distfiles on a per-port basis:

http://portscout.freebsd.org/info/portscout-portconfig.txt

Reported by:portscout!



[Bug 256173] python.mk, devel/py-setuptools: update to latest version, preserving py-setuptools44 for python2

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256173
Bug 256173 depends on bug 256308, which changed state.

Bug 256308 Summary: textproc/py-pyscss: update to 1.3.7
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256308

   What|Removed |Added

 Status|New |Closed
 Resolution|--- |FIXED

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 256268] [NEW PORT] sysutils/py-concurrent-log-handler: RotatingFileHandler replacement with concurrency, gzip

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256268

--- Comment #7 from risner  ---
Acknowledged. Thanks.

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 251019] [NEW PORT] lang/tauthon: Backwards-compatible fork of Python 2.7 interpreter with Python 3.x features

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=251019

Olivier Certner  changed:

   What|Removed |Added

 Status|Open|Closed
 Resolution|--- |FIXED

--- Comment #14 from Olivier Certner  ---
Port has been in tree for some months. It will never be connected to
Mk/Uses/python.mk. So closing.

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 249337] [meta] Ports broken by Python 2.7 End-of-Life and removal

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=249337
Bug 249337 depends on bug 251019, which changed state.

Bug 251019 Summary: [NEW PORT] lang/tauthon: Backwards-compatible fork of 
Python 2.7 interpreter with Python 3.x features
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=251019

   What|Removed |Added

 Status|Open|Closed
 Resolution|--- |FIXED

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 251626] math/py-numpy: Update to 1.20.3 (compatible with Python 3.9)

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=251626

Thierry Thomas  changed:

   What|Removed |Added

 Attachment #225274|0   |1
is obsolete||

--- Comment #39 from Thierry Thomas  ---
Created attachment 225511
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=225511&action=edit
math/py-numpy: upgrade to 1.20.3

Thanks Antoine! This new patch adopted your idea.

Note: the previous plist had been generated from `make makeplist', so makeplist
must be fixed too!

-- 
You are receiving this mail because:
You are on the CC list for the bug.
You are the assignee for the bug.


[Bug 251626] math/py-numpy: Update to 1.20.3 (compatible with Python 3.9)

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=251626

Thierry Thomas  changed:

   What|Removed |Added

URL||https://github.com/numpy/nu
   ||mpy/releases/tag/v1.20.3

-- 
You are receiving this mail because:
You are the assignee for the bug.
You are on the CC list for the bug.


maintainer-feedback requested: [Bug 256391] security/py-acme security/py-certbot*: Update to 1.16.0

2021-06-02 Thread bugzilla-noreply
Bugzilla Automation  has asked freebsd-python (Nobody)
 for maintainer-feedback:
Bug 256391: security/py-acme security/py-certbot*: Update to 1.16.0
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256391



--- Description ---
Update to 1.16.0.

ChangeLog: https://github.com/certbot/certbot/blob/v1.16.0/certbot/CHANGELOG.md



[Bug 256391] security/py-acme security/py-certbot*: Update to 1.16.0

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256391

Bug ID: 256391
   Summary: security/py-acme security/py-certbot*: Update to
1.16.0
   Product: Ports & Packages
   Version: Latest
  Hardware: Any
   URL: https://github.com/certbot/certbot/blob/v1.16.0/certbo
t/CHANGELOG.md
OS: Any
Status: New
  Severity: Affects Only Me
  Priority: ---
 Component: Individual Port(s)
  Assignee: python@FreeBSD.org
  Reporter: y...@utahime.org
  Assignee: python@FreeBSD.org
 Flags: maintainer-feedback?(python@FreeBSD.org)

Created attachment 225512
  --> https://bugs.freebsd.org/bugzilla/attachment.cgi?id=225512&action=edit
Patch file

Update to 1.16.0.

ChangeLog: https://github.com/certbot/certbot/blob/v1.16.0/certbot/CHANGELOG.md

-- 
You are receiving this mail because:
You are the assignee for the bug.


[Bug 256394] databases/py-pymemcache: Update to 3.4.4

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256394

Kubilay Kocak  changed:

   What|Removed |Added

 Status|New |Open
  Flags||merge-quarterly?
   Keywords||needs-qa
 CC||python@FreeBSD.org
Summary|databases/py-pymemcache:|databases/py-pymemcache:
   |update to 3.4.4 version |Update to 3.4.4

--- Comment #1 from Kubilay Kocak  ---
^Triage: Bugfix (only) release, MFH.

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 243847] [NEW PORT] mail/py-parsedmarc: DMARC report analyzer and visualizer

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=243847

Kubilay Kocak  changed:

   What|Removed |Added

 CC||python@FreeBSD.org
URL||https://domainaware.github.
   ||io/parsedmarc/
   Keywords||easy, feature, needs-qa
 Status|New |Open

--- Comment #3 from Kubilay Kocak  ---
^Triage: Initial cursory review looks fine. Needs explicit QA (poudriere)
confirmation. If the package has a test suite, the addition of a test target
would be great.

Thank you for the reminder/bump Einar.

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 255025] textproc/py-chardet: Update to 4.0.0

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=255025

--- Comment #7 from Kubilay Kocak  ---
(In reply to Wen Heping from comment #6)

Your call Wen.

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 256187] [NEW-PORT] www/py-django-ckeditor: Django ckeditor version 6

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256187

Kubilay Kocak  changed:

   What|Removed |Added

   Keywords||feature, needs-qa
 CC||k...@freebsd.org
URL||https://pypi.org/project/dj
   ||ango-ckeditor/
 Status|New |Open

-- 
You are receiving this mail because:
You are on the CC list for the bug.


[Bug 256391] security/py-acme security/py-certbot*: Update to 1.16.0

2021-06-02 Thread bugzilla-noreply
https://bugs.freebsd.org/bugzilla/show_bug.cgi?id=256391

Kubilay Kocak  changed:

   What|Removed |Added

  Flags||merge-quarterly?
 Status|New |Open
 CC||python@FreeBSD.org
   Keywords||needs-qa

--- Comment #1 from Kubilay Kocak  ---
^Triage: Bugfix release, MFH

-- 
You are receiving this mail because:
You are on the CC list for the bug.
You are the assignee for the bug.